本文目录导读:
在当今信息时代,服务器负载均衡已经成为保障网络服务质量、提高系统稳定性和扩展性的重要手段,本文将深入探讨服务器负载均衡策略,分析其原理、类型及在实际应用中的优化方法,旨在为读者提供一套高效的服务器负载均衡解决方案。
服务器负载均衡原理
服务器负载均衡是指将客户端请求分配到多个服务器上,通过合理分配负载,确保服务器资源得到充分利用,提高系统性能,其核心原理如下:
1、负载检测:通过监控服务器性能指标(如CPU、内存、磁盘I/O等),实时检测服务器负载情况。
2、请求分发:根据负载均衡策略,将客户端请求分发到合适的服务器上。
图片来源于网络,如有侵权联系删除
3、负载调整:根据服务器负载变化,动态调整请求分发策略,确保系统稳定运行。
服务器负载均衡类型
1、静态负载均衡:根据预设规则,将请求分配到服务器上,如轮询、最少连接数、源地址哈希等。
2、动态负载均衡:根据服务器实时负载,动态调整请求分发策略,如加权轮询、最少响应时间、最小连接数等。
3、会话保持:在客户端与服务器之间建立会话,确保请求在同一个会话中始终由同一服务器处理,提高用户体验。
4、负载均衡器:使用专门的负载均衡设备,如F5、Nginx等,实现高效的服务器负载均衡。
图片来源于网络,如有侵权联系删除
服务器负载均衡优化方法
1、选择合适的负载均衡策略:根据业务需求和服务器特点,选择合适的负载均衡策略,如在高并发场景下,采用加权轮询策略。
2、调整负载均衡器参数:合理配置负载均衡器参数,如连接超时、会话超时等,确保系统稳定运行。
3、优化服务器性能:提高服务器硬件性能,如CPU、内存、磁盘等,降低服务器负载。
4、优化网络配置:优化网络带宽、延迟、丢包等,提高数据传输效率。
5、实施会话保持:在关键业务场景中,采用会话保持策略,提高用户体验。
图片来源于网络,如有侵权联系删除
6、动态调整负载均衡策略:根据业务需求和服务器负载变化,动态调整负载均衡策略,确保系统稳定运行。
7、监控与报警:实时监控服务器性能和负载均衡器状态,及时发现并处理异常情况。
8、集群部署:采用集群部署方式,提高系统可扩展性和容错性。
服务器负载均衡是保障网络服务质量、提高系统性能的重要手段,通过深入了解服务器负载均衡原理、类型及优化方法,我们可以构建一套高效的服务器负载均衡解决方案,为用户提供稳定、可靠的服务,在实际应用中,还需根据业务需求和服务器特点,不断调整和优化负载均衡策略,以确保系统稳定运行。
标签: #服务器负载均衡策略
评论列表